Stem cell transplant comparison for T-cell leukemia
Part of Blood & lymphatic, Cancer, Immune system & allergy clinical trials.
This study compares two types of stem cell transplants for adults with T-ALL: one using a half-matched donor alone, and one using a half-matched donor plus umbilical cord blood. The goal is to see which approach gives better results with fewer side effects.

Who can take part
- You have acute T-cell lymphoblastic leukemia (T-ALL).
- You've had testing to look for tiny bits of leukemia left after treatment (minimal residual disease).
- You are willing to get a stem cell transplant from a half-matched family donor (haploidentical).
- You are physically well enough to get out of bed and care for yourself most of the day (ECOG 0-3).
- You have not had a stem cell transplant or CAR T-cell therapy before.
